Metal Treatment

The metal treatment segment is one of the largest and fastest-growing applications of lithium cryolite. This is because lithium cryolite is widely used in the aluminum industry as a fluxing agent during the production of aluminum. It helps to remove impurities from the metal, allowing for better control over the metal’s quality and improving the efficiency of the production process. The use of lithium cryolite in metal treatment improves the fluidity of the aluminum, thus enhancing its workability and performance in various end-user industries like automotive, aerospace, and construction.Additionally, the demand for lightweight and high-performance materials, especially in industries such as automotive and aerospace, has contributed to the growth of the metal treatment segment. As industries focus on producing more efficient and sustainable products, the use of lithium cryolite in aluminum refining and metal treatment processes is expected to expand further. This, in turn, is boosting the demand for lithium cryolite, particularly in regions with a strong manufacturing base, such as North America and Asia-Pacific.

Soldering Agent

Lithium cryolite is also increasingly used in soldering applications, where it serves as a fluxing agent in the soldering of electronic components. The fluxing properties of lithium cryolite improve the efficiency of the soldering process by reducing the melting point of the solder, enhancing the fluidity, and promoting better adhesion to metal surfaces. The use of lithium cryolite as a soldering agent is particularly beneficial in the production of electronic devices such as smartphones, computers, and other consumer electronics.With the rapid growth of the electronics industry, particularly in Asia-Pacific, there has been a rise in demand for high-quality soldering materials. Lithium cryolite's role in ensuring effective heat transfer, clean joints, and reliable connections in electronic assemblies makes it a preferred choice in the industry. The expanding electronics manufacturing sector and the increasing demand for more sophisticated and miniaturized electronic devices are likely to further drive the market for lithium cryolite in soldering applications.

Welding Agent

In welding applications, lithium cryolite is used as an additive to improve the performance of fluxes in welding rods and electrodes. When added to welding flux, lithium cryolite helps to control the heat balance, reduce spatter, and improve the overall quality of the weld. This makes it a valuable component in industries that require high precision and strong welds, such as in the production of heavy machinery, shipbuilding, and metal fabrication.The use of lithium cryolite in welding processes contributes to improved joint strength and greater consistency, making it an essential material in industries that demand high-quality welding results. As manufacturing processes become more automated and precision-focused, the demand for specialized welding agents such as lithium cryolite is expected to increase. This growth is driven by the expansion of infrastructure development and industrial projects in emerging economies, where welding applications are essential for construction and machinery manufacturing.

Others

The 'Others' segment of the lithium cryolite market includes a wide range of applications in industries such as glass manufacturing, ceramics, and even in some niche uses in the chemical industry. Lithium cryolite's properties, such as its high thermal stability and ability to act as a fluxing agent, make it suitable for use in the production of specialty glass and ceramics. In these applications, it enhances the melting behavior of raw materials, improving processing efficiency and product quality.Additionally, lithium cryolite finds use in certain chemical processes, where it can act as a catalyst or as a reagent in the synthesis of other compounds. While the demand for lithium cryolite in these applications is smaller compared to metal treatment, soldering, and welding, it still contributes significantly to the overall market. As industries continue to explore new uses for this versatile material, the 'Others' segment is likely to experience steady growth, particularly as innovations in materials science open new avenues for lithium cryolite applications.
